Lexington, Virginia

Lexington is an independent city, separate from but surrounded by Rockbridge County in the Commonwealth of Virginia. The population was 7,042 in 2010. Lexington is about 55 minutes east of the West Virginia border and is about 50 miles north of Roanoke, Virginia. It was first settled in 1777. It is home to the Washington and Lee University (W&L) and Virginia Military Institute (VMI). It is the county seat of Rockbridge County.

Washington and Lee University

Washington and Lee University (Washington and Lee or W&L) is a private liberal arts university in Lexington, Virginia, United States. The classical school from which Washington and Lee descended was established in 1749 as Augusta Academy, about 20 miles north of its present location. In 1776 it was renamed Liberty Hall in a burst of revolutionary fervor. The academy moved to Lexington in 1780, when it was chartered as Liberty Hall Academy, and built its first facility near town in 1782.

Virginia Military Institute

The Virginia Military Institute (VMI), located in Lexington, Virginia, is the oldest state-supported military college in the United States. It is the only one of the six senior military colleges whose students are military cadets pursuing bachelor's degrees. VMI offers cadets strict military discipline; a spartan, physically and academically demanding environment; and degrees in 14 disciplines in engineering, the sciences and the liberal arts.

Washington and Lee University School of Law

The Washington and Lee University School of Law (W&L Law) is a private American Bar Association-accredited law school located in Lexington in the Shenandoah Valley region of Virginia. Facilities are currently on the historic campus of Washington and Lee University in Sydney Lewis Hall. W&L Law is known as one of the smallest top law schools in the country, with a total enrollment of approximately 400 students in Juris Doctor and Master of Laws programs and a 9.52-to-1 student to faculty ratio.

WMRL (FM)

WMRL (89.9 FM) is a Public Radio formatted broadcast radio station licensed to Crozet, Virginia. The station is a rebroadcaster of WMRA in Harrisonburg, Virginia, and broadcasts a format primarily consisting of NPR news and talk programming, with classical music weekday evenings, and folk and blues on the weekends. The station is owned and operated by James Madison University. Main article: WMRA

Virginia Military Institute Historic District

Virginia Military Institute Historic District is a 12-acre portion of the Virginia Military Institute that was declared a National Historic Landmark and list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1974. The district includes Barracks, Virginia Military Institute, which was declared a National Historic Landmark in 1965. It may include Stono, a place separately listed on the National Register. It was declared a National Historic Landmark in 1974.
